Paradise Papers: Chairman, Office of the Revenue Commissioners
6:15 pm
Mr. Niall Cody:
We would be interested in talking to anybody who has data. The question has never arisen of somebody telling us they have really interesting stuff that it would be in our interest to analyse. In respect of HSBC Swiss, it was not a location of normal usage by Irish residents because, as the Deputy said, the locations that tended to be used were much closer to us. It is interesting that when countries or administrations are approached, the parties who have this information have made their own analysis and said there is something of interest arising. The challenge would be for me and my colleagues on the board, if somebody approached us saying they had serious information, we would have to seriously consider what we would do. I have no idea what we would do.
